IPA: /ˈklɛn.zɪŋ/
KK: /ˈklɛn.zɪŋ/
adjective
Definition: Relating to the act of making something clean or free from impurities.
Example: The cleansing process removed all the dirt from the surface.
noun
Definition: The act of removing dirt, impurities, or unwanted substances from something.
Example: The cleansing of the river was necessary to restore its health.
verb
Definition: To make something clean or pure by removing dirt, impurities, or unwanted elements.
Example: She is cleansing her skin with a gentle wash.
